The Role
We are currently seeking a talented Digital Content Creator to join our Secret Tokyo team! As part of a dynamic and rapidly expanding startup environment, this role offers an exceptional opportunity for a video producer to showcase their skills to a large and highly engaged audience. We are seeking someone who can create engaging, original content about life, tips and trends in Tokyo for our platform.
What You’ll Do
- Create engaging, original video content about life, culture, events, trends, and things to do in Tokyo for Secret Media Network's digital platforms.
- Cover events, attractions, openings, and breaking local stories across Tokyo.
- Lead the creation of social-first video content from ideation to publication, planning, filming, editing, and optimizing videos for Instagram, TikTok, YouTube, and other emerging platforms.
- Monitor content performance and use insights to refine creative strategies and improve results.
- Appear on camera as a presenter when required, conducting interviews and creating audience-focused storytelling content.
- Stay up to date with social media trends, platform updates, and audience behaviors to continuously optimize content performance.
- Collaborate closely with editorial, social media, and commercial teams to develop content that drives engagement and audience growth.
Who You Are
- Possesses native-level proficiency in written and spoken Japanese, with an fluent level of English.
- Has proven experience in working on professional-quality scripted and unscripted videos, supported by a showreel and portfolio of previous work (relevant social media links accepted as well).
- Holds a Bachelor’s degree or similar in Film, Design, Communication, or a related field.
- Demonstrates confidence in writing video script copy.
- Possesses social media content creation skills, ranging from TikTok and Instagram to YouTube.
- Has a keen interest in the latest trends in social media and digital video platforms.
- Can work independently, as well as within a team.
- Is willing to work outside office hours and meet tight deadlines when necessary (always within contractual duties and rights).
- Is passionate about Tokyo city life and the topics we cover.
- Exhibits an excellent understanding of digital media trends and knows what makes content shareable online.
- Is proactive, taking on tasks with a can-do attitude and seeing them through to completion.
- Comfortable appearing on camera.
- Advanced proficiency in Premiere Pro, Capcut, Photoshop, and Media Encoder (After Effects is a plus).
- Comfortable creating video and still imagery using digital cameras such as Sony Alpha series, GoPro, iPhone, etc.
- Basic experience in motion graphics and titling (a plus).
- Confidence in creating diverse video formats such as cinemographs, gifs, and typographical animation.
- Knowledge of digital media, including codecs, image types, resolutions, frame rates, and the latest digital workflows.
- Experience conducting interviews and appearing in front of the camera
- Understanding of basic color correction (Premiere), basic sound design and mixing (Premiere and Audition).
